What’s the climate like in Les Sybelles?

The current climate of Les Sybelles features average monthly temperatures ranging from highs of 28°C during the day to lows of 7°C. The average yearly temperature is around 18°C. At night, temperatures in the colder months average around 0°C and in the warmer months around 15°C.

The highest temperature recorded in Les Sybelles in recent years was 37°C in July 2022. The lowest daytime temperature recorded was -2°C in February 2018.

On average, Les Sybelles gets 907 mm of precipitation each year. Of this, about 69 cm is snowfall. For comparison, UK gets 701 mm of precipitation each year.

Best time to visit Les Sybelles?

The best time to go for a sun holiday to Les Sybelles is April through October. During this period, you'll have good temperatures and not too much rain, making it a great time to visit Les Sybelles. In the other months of the year, there's too much rain or the temperature isn't ideal for a visit if you want sunny and pleasant weather.

Climate Table of Les Sybelles

The climate table of Les Sybelles shows the average temperatures, precipitation, snow, and UV index per month. The table gives an overview of the average day and night temperatures in degrees Celsius, the total amount of precipitation in millimetres, the total snowfall in centimetres, and the UV index for each month. Precipitation is always measured as water, even if it's snow or hail.

  Jan Feb Mar Apr May Jun Jul Aug Sep Oct Nov Dec
Temp. max (°C) 7 11 15 18 20 23 28 26 23 19 12 8
Temp. min (°C) 0 1 3 6 10 14 16 15 13 9 5 1

Precipitation (mm) 78 69 70 57 74 73 65 66 52 92 93 118
Snow (cm) 17 18 5,3 3,4 0,3 0 0 0 0 0,2 6,6 18
UV Index 3 4 6 7 7 8 8 7 6 5 3 3

  • Average yearly temperature: 18°C
  • Highest temperature: 28°C in July
  • Lowest temperature: 7°C in January
  • Precipitation*: 907 mm per year, averaging 76 mm per month
  • Snowfall: 69 cm per year
  • Driest months: 52 mm in September, 57 mm in April and 65 mm in July
  • Wettest months: 118 mm in December, 93 mm in November and 92 mm in October

*Precipitation is measured as a combination of rain, snow, and hail
